Benefits of Cat Flaps

Before we dive into the importance of a local cat flap installer, let's talk about the advantages of cat flaps. Here are a few of the advantages of installing a cat flap in your house:
Convenience: A cat flap allows your cat to come and go as they please, without the requirement for manual intervention.Liberty: Your cat will appreciate the liberty to go into and leave your home without relying on you to unlock.Energy Efficiency: By setting up a cat flap, you can decrease heat loss and energy usage, as your cat will no longer need to rely on an open door or window to go into and leave your home.Security: Modern cat flaps include sophisticated security features, such as magnetic closure and brush seals, to avoid undesirable animals from entering your home.

What to Expect from the Installation Process

When employing a local cat flap installer, you can expect the following actions to be taken:
Initial Consultation: The installer will visit your home to discuss your needs and assess the area where the cat flap will be set up.Measuring and Planning: The installer will determine the location and plan the installation, taking into consideration the size and kind of cat flap, as well as any obstacles or obstacles.Installation: The installer will bring out the installation, using top quality materials and methods to make sure a secure and weather-tight seal.Evaluating and Inspection: The installer will test the cat flap to guarantee it is working properly and inspect the installation to ensure it meets their high requirements.

Regularly Asked Questions

Q: What is the typical cost of a cat flap installation?A: The typical cost of a cat flap installation differs depending upon the size and type of cat flap, along with the intricacy of the installation. On average, you can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 500.

Q: How long does a cat flap installation take?A: The length of time it requires to install a cat flap differs depending on the complexity of the installation. Usually, you can anticipate the installation to take between 1-3 hours.
